Oil-Dri Co. of America (NYSE:ODC) Rating Increased to Buy at StockNews.com

StockNews.com upgraded shares of Oil-Dri Co. of America (NYSE:ODCFree Report) from a hold rating to a buy rating in a research note issued to investors on Wednesday morning.

Oil-Dri Co. of America Stock Up 0.3 %

Shares of NYSE:ODC opened at $45.84 on Wednesday. Oil-Dri Co. of America has a 1-year low of $29.47 and a 1-year high of $49.72.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.20, a current ratio of 2.63 and a quick ratio of 1.61. The stock has a market cap of $669.06 million, a P/E ratio of 14.81 and a beta of 0.44. The firm has a fifty day moving average price of $44.32 and a 200 day moving average price of $30.18.

Oil-Dri Co. of America (NYSE:ODCGet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Tuesday, March 11th. The specialty chemicals company reported $0.89 earnings per share for the quarter. Oil-Dri Co. of America had a net margin of 9.92% and a return on equity of 21.84%. The business had revenue of $116.91 million during the quarter.

Oil-Dri Co. of America Announces Dividend

The business also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 23rd. Stockholders of record on Friday, May 9th will be issued a $0.155 dividend. This represents a $0.62 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 1.35%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, May 9th. Oil-Dri Co. of America’s payout ratio is currently 19.81%.

About Oil-Dri Co. of America

Oil-Dri Corporation of America is a manufacturer and supplier of specialty sorbent products for the pet care, animal health and nutrition, fluids purification, agricultural ingredients, sports field, industrial and automotive markets. It operates through the Business to Business Products Group and Retail and Wholesale Products Group segments.
